Output 5806d33a85ad53c229f3e4f97570b6a51efdfcffdc27d896227ffe5282f90be3:1

value
18049000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aef2f50056b01b2d098c9b90a09a1e4c37a8dc36 OP_EQUAL
address
3He4YsbJ3jAav3Rofctmu9QXV4wRu2k6F4
transaction
5806d33a85ad53c229f3e4f97570b6a51efdfcffdc27d896227ffe5282f90be3
spent
true